Both brokers support MetaTrader 4 and MetaTrader 5, which are widely used by Rwanda traders on desktop and mobile. IC Markets additionally offers cTrader, a platform preferred for its advanced charting and order management. VT Markets only offers MT4 and MT5. For Rwanda traders who trade on the go using smartphones, both platforms are stable, but IC Markets’ cTrader provides extra tools for scalpers and algorithmic traders. The choice largely depends on whether you need cTrader’s enhanced features.

Both IC Markets and VT Markets offer swap-free Islamic accounts for Muslim traders in Rwanda, in accordance with Sharia law. IC Markets provides these accounts without any additional fees or time limits, making them fully compliant for long-term positions. VT Markets also offers Islamic accounts but may apply an administrative fee if positions are held beyond a certain period (e.g., 30 days). Rwanda Muslim traders should review these terms carefully; IC Markets offers a more straightforward solution.
